Email Campaign Developer (SalesForce Marketing Cloud)

Job description

Email Campaign Developer (Salesforce Marketing Cloud)
Remote (EST work hours required)

A leading Fortune 500 organization is looking for a skilled and detail-oriented Email Campaign Developer with hands-on experience in Salesforce Marketing Cloud. This role involves building, testing, and deploying responsive, dynamic HTML email campaigns that deliver a seamless and engaging experience across devices and platforms.

If you’re someone who enjoys combining technical precision with creative flexibility, and you’re passionate about leveraging marketing technology to reach large audiences, this opportunity could be a great fit!

Key Responsibilities:
Campaign Execution

  • Set up and manage automations and journeys in Salesforce Marketing Cloud
  • Ensure all emails comply with email marketing regulations (CAN-SPAM, CASL, GDPR)

Email Development & Coding

  • Build responsive, mobile-friendly HTML email templates tailored for Salesforce Marketing Cloud
  • Code HTML and CSS by hand, optimized specifically for email (not just websites)
  • Enable dynamic content and personalization within campaigns

Testing & Troubleshooting

  • Conduct rendering tests across email clients and devices to ensure consistency
  • Troubleshoot formatting and deliverability issues using email testing tools

Creative Support

  • Modify existing templates and perform light design work, including image editing and GIF creation
  • Use tools like Adobe Photoshop and Dreamweaver to refine visuals

Continuous Learning & Improvement

  • Stay current with industry trends in email development, design, and compliance
  • Share best practices and contribute to process optimization

What You’ll Bring:

  • 3–5 years of professional experience in email development
  • Expertise in Salesforce Marketing Cloud (Email Studio, Mobile Studio, Journey Builder)
  • Strong HTML/CSS skills tailored for email
  • Familiarity with email testing and QA tools
  • Proficiency with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Dreamweaver)
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ced, collaborative environment with shifting priorities
  • Bonus: Experience with other ESPs like Adobe AJO

Preferred Education:

Bachelor’s degree in Graphic Design, Marketing, Business Communications, Fine Arts, or a related field—or equivalent experience.
